David Templeton will not be appealing against a two-match suspension handed to him by the Scottish Football Association.

The Hearts winger has been charged with violent conduct during a derby duel with Hibernian.

The SFA have informed Templeton that he must serve the ban immediately,

He was issued with a notice of complaint for allegedly kicking out at Hibs defender James McPake.

The game concerned ended 1-1, with Templeton completing the 90 minutes.

He will, however, sit out Hearts' next two fixtures after accepting his punishment.
